The beauty of conversation

One of the most effective ways to learn English is through conversation. Engaging with others allows you to practice speaking and listening in real-life situations. Consider joining a language exchange group or finding a conversation partner. These interactions can be both fun and enlightening, as you share ideas and stories. Remember, it’s perfectly okay to make mistakes; they are a natural part of learning. Embrace these moments as opportunities for growth.

The power of practice

Consistency is key when it comes to language learning. Set aside a few minutes each day to practice. You don’t need hours of study; even short, focused sessions can be effective. Consider using language learning apps or websites that offer interactive exercises. These tools can make learning feel more like a game than a task. As you practice regularly, you will notice improvements in your confidence and abilities.

Setting realistic goals

Setting achievable goals can help you stay motivated and focused. Instead of aiming for perfection, strive for progress. Perhaps you could set a goal to learn five new words each week or to have a short conversation with a friend in English. These small, realistic targets can help build your confidence and create a sense of accomplishment. Celebrate your milestones, no matter how small, and allow yourself to feel proud of your efforts.

The joy of reading

Reading is a wonderful way to enhance your vocabulary and understanding of sentence structure. Choose materials that interest you and are at a comfortable level. Whether it’s children’s literature, articles, or blogs, find content that resonates with you. As you read, take note of new words and phrases. Consider keeping a journal where you jot down interesting expressions or thoughts about what you read. This practice can deepen your connection to the language.

Listening as a tool

Listening is just as important as speaking and reading. Tune into English podcasts, audiobooks, or radio stations. This exposure helps you become familiar with different accents and speaking styles. Pay attention to the rhythm and intonation of the language. You might find that listening to stories or conversations in English sparks your imagination and encourages you to engage more deeply with the language.
